Requirements and Responsibilities

Employee Relocation Representative II facilitates the relocation process and performs all administrative duties pertaining to relocation. Assists the employee and/or family on all facets of relocation, including sale of current residence, lease cancellation, home purchase or rental, realtor selection, mortgage assistance, and movement of household goods. Being an Employee Relocation Representative II is responsible for minimizing time consumed and moving costs. Manages payments of associated services and reimbursements of related expenses. Additionally, Employee Relocation Representative II may require a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a supervisor or manager. The Employee Relocation Representative II gains exposure to some of the complex tasks within the job function. Occasionally directed in several aspects of the work. To be an Employee Relocation Representative II typically requires 2 to 4 years of related experience.
